Faridabad, Feb 26 (NationPress) In a remarkable display of skill, Abhishek Kumar achieved a tournament record low score of a stunning bogey-free eight-under 64 during the final round. This exceptional performance secured him a thrilling come-from-behind victory in the opening leg of the INR 25 lakh DP World PGTI NexGen 2026 at the Aravalli Golf Club in Faridabad, Haryana, on Thursday.

The talented 24-year-old from Panchkula, Abhishek Kumar (72-73-64), entered the last round tied for 10th place, trailing by eight strokes. He demonstrated remarkable prowess with eight birdies, including five consecutive ones, finishing the tournament with a total score of seven-under 209, marking his inaugural professional win.

Overnight leader, Aditya Raj Singh Chahal (69-68-74), who held a five-shot lead, struggled with a 74 in the third round, landing him in second place with a total of five-under 211. Jujhar Singh (72) secured third place with a score of two-under 214.

Abhishek showcased his skill by hitting the edge of the green with his tee shots on four occasions on the Par-4 holes, setting up crucial birdies. His precision with iron shots and wedges kept him near the pins. Following an early birdie on the second hole, he executed five consecutive birdies from the seventh to the eleventh, finishing with two additional birdies on the 16th and 17th holes.

Chahal, once leading, managed an eagle and a birdie but faltered with a bogey and two double-bogeys, diminishing his chances.

Reflecting on his performance, Abhishek stated, “I aimed to shoot five-under to stay in contention. However, after my streak of five consecutive birdies and a critical par save on the 12th, my confidence surged, giving me a solid chance to win. After birdies on 16 and 17, I knew a par on 18 would clinch it, and I executed that successfully. My driving, iron play, and chipping were exceptional.”

“This win, especially after my disappointing performance at the DP World PGTI Qualifying School in January, has greatly boosted my self-confidence. I extend my gratitude to my sponsor, Tushar Narang, for his unwavering support,” he added.
